Abstract
The present invention relates to a glass window which can be automatically traslated and opened. Said invention includes a window body with embedded slideway, said window is partially extended into the wall body, in the wall body a receiving chamber is formed, in the window body and/or the receiving chamber a control device and a drive motor are mounted. Said invention also includes motor output shaft and driving mechanism connected with it, at least a movable glass which can be controlled by said driving mechanism and can be translated along the slideway, when the glass is moved into the receiving chamber, the glass window is opened, when the glass is moved out from the receiving chamber, the glass window is closed.
